The truth will be revealed, the light will shine!

Matthew 10:26-31


             For almost everyone in the gay community the missuse of scripture and the 'straight agenda' foisted on society caused countless thousands of men and women to seek a life, any life they could muster, in the shadows of society. This fulfilled the very stereotypes that the church wished to create. That gays were evil doers, lurking in the dark and were incapable of living decent wholesome lives.  The truth however always comes to light, whether we are speaking of order of the cosmos, the secret sins of pedophile priests or politicians or the fact that gays were never meant to be demeaned and slandered. Gay men and women are beautiful and worthy creations of God and meant to live whole, full lives like everyone else tries to do.

          The light for the gay community started to emerge almost 50 years ago when we began to stand up. We stepped out of the dark shadows and into the light shouting, we're out, we're proud, we're here , we're queer. I think once light is shed on anything, once the truth is known, it is bellowed from the rooftops. It is liberating and emboldens us to move forward for ourselves and everyone like us.  It is almost akin to the energy and spirit of being 'born again'. In a way you are, your are free, you have a new life in freedom, love and hope.

          No matter what situation life seems to place us in, how difficult it may be, there is a always hope and the truth will always prevail. Lies can be spread in an instant but the truth will always prevail. Scripture passages may have been misinterpreted to used selectively to clobber the gay community but there is a renewed passion and sense of inquiry into the truth of passages. The Bible is being discovered by the gay community, not as weapon to beat us down but as a source of love and the message that God loves us all.  We are just the latest to be put down, marginalized and told we are not worthy. These are the very people Jesus embraced 2000 years ago, he embraces us now. 





‘So have no fear of them; for nothing is covered up that will not be uncovered, and nothing secret that will not become known. What I say to you in the dark, tell in the light; and what you hear whispered, proclaim from the housetops. Do not fear those who kill the body but cannot kill the soul; rather fear him who can destroy both soul and body in hell. Are not two sparrows sold for a penny? Yet not one of them will fall to the ground unperceived by your Father. And even the hairs of your head are all counted. So do not be afraid; you are of more value than many sparrows.
